DEFINITION

Classification: 187/250

HAVING SPECIFIC LOAD SUPPORT DRIVE MEANS OR ITS CONTROL:

(under the class definition) Subject matter having either (a) a particular structural aspect of drive-means* (e.g., cable drum) for transmitting to the load-underlying support surface of the elevator the force necessary to shift the load between its entry and exit levels or (b) a particular aspect of a control* for regulating the operation of such a drive-means* detailed.

SEE OR SEARCH THIS CLASS, SUBCLASS:

210+, for specific drive-means* for the vehicle support of a vehicle lift.

233+, for specific drive-means* for the load support of an industrial lift truck.
